How to Record a Macro in Google Sheets? Simplify Your Workflow

Recording a macro in Google Sheets is a powerful technique that allows you to automate repetitive tasks, streamline your workflow, and increase productivity. With a macro, you can record a series of actions, such as formatting cells, inserting formulas, or navigating through sheets, and then replay them with just a few clicks. This feature is especially useful for data entry, data analysis, and report generation tasks, where you need to perform the same actions repeatedly. In this comprehensive guide, we will walk you through the step-by-step process of recording a macro in Google Sheets, highlighting the benefits, best practices, and troubleshooting tips along the way.

Benefits of Recording a Macro in Google Sheets

Recording a macro in Google Sheets offers numerous benefits, including:

  • Automation of repetitive tasks: Macros can automate tasks that you perform regularly, freeing up your time for more strategic and creative work.
  • Increased productivity: By automating tasks, you can complete them faster and more efficiently, leading to increased productivity and better work-life balance.
  • Improved accuracy: Macros can reduce errors caused by manual data entry or formatting, ensuring that your data is accurate and consistent.
  • Enhanced collaboration: Macros can be shared with colleagues, making it easier to collaborate and work together on projects.
  • Customization and flexibility: Macros can be modified and customized to suit your specific needs, allowing you to adapt to changing requirements and workflows.

Preparation Before Recording a Macro

Before recording a macro, make sure you have:

  • A Google Sheets account: You need a Google account to access Google Sheets and record macros.
  • A spreadsheet open in Google Sheets: Open a spreadsheet in Google Sheets and navigate to the sheet where you want to record the macro.
  • A clear understanding of the macro: Define the macro you want to record, including the actions you want to perform and the sequence of steps.
  • A stable internet connection: Ensure you have a stable internet connection to avoid disruptions during the recording process.

Recording a Macro in Google Sheets

To record a macro in Google Sheets, follow these steps:

Step 1: Access the Macro Recorder

To access the macro recorder, follow these steps:

  1. Open your Google Sheets spreadsheet.
  2. Click on the Tools menu.
  3. Hover over Script editor and select Open.
  4. The script editor will open in a new tab.

Step 2: Create a New Macro

To create a new macro, follow these steps:

  1. Click on the Insert menu.
  2. Hover over Function and select Library.
  3. Search for Google Apps Script and select it.
  4. Click on the OK button.

Step 3: Record the Macro

To record the macro, follow these steps:

  1. Click on the Record button.
  2. The macro recorder will start recording your actions.
  3. Perform the actions you want to record, such as formatting cells, inserting formulas, or navigating through sheets.
  4. Click on the Stop button to stop recording the macro.

Step 4: Save the Macro

To save the macro, follow these steps:

  1. Click on the Save button.
  2. Enter a name for the macro and click on the OK button.

Editing and Running a Macro

Once you have recorded a macro, you can edit and run it as follows: (See Also: How to Add Fractions in Google Sheets? Easy Steps)

Editing a Macro

To edit a macro, follow these steps:

  1. Open the script editor.
  2. Click on the Macro menu.
  3. Hover over Edit and select Edit Macro.
  4. Make the necessary changes to the macro code.
  5. Click on the Save button to save the changes.

Running a Macro

To run a macro, follow these steps:

  1. Open the script editor.
  2. Click on the Macro menu.
  3. Hover over Run and select Run Macro.
  4. Enter the name of the macro you want to run and click on the OK button.

Best Practices for Recording Macros

To get the most out of recording macros, follow these best practices:

Use Meaningful Macro Names

Use meaningful names for your macros to make them easier to identify and run.

Record Macros in a Controlled Environment

Record macros in a controlled environment, such as a test spreadsheet, to avoid disrupting your main spreadsheet.

Test Macros Thoroughly

Test macros thoroughly to ensure they work as expected and do not cause any errors or disruptions.

Document Macros

Document macros to explain their purpose, usage, and any specific instructions or requirements. (See Also: Get Day of Week from Date Google Sheets? Easy Solution)

Troubleshooting Common Issues

Common issues that may arise when recording macros include:

Macro Not Recording

Check that the macro recorder is enabled and that you have the necessary permissions to record macros.

Macro Not Running

Check that the macro is saved and that you have the necessary permissions to run macros.

Macro Errors

Check the macro code for errors and make the necessary corrections.

Recap and Key Takeaways

Recording a macro in Google Sheets is a powerful technique that can automate repetitive tasks, increase productivity, and improve accuracy. To record a macro, follow these steps:

  1. Access the macro recorder.
  2. Create a new macro.
  3. Record the macro.
  4. Save the macro.

Best practices for recording macros include using meaningful macro names, recording macros in a controlled environment, testing macros thoroughly, and documenting macros.

Common issues that may arise when recording macros include macro not recording, macro not running, and macro errors. Troubleshoot these issues by checking the macro recorder, macro permissions, and macro code.

Frequently Asked Questions (FAQs)

FAQs

Q: What is a macro in Google Sheets?

A macro is a set of instructions that can be recorded and replayed to automate repetitive tasks in Google Sheets.

Q: How do I access the macro recorder in Google Sheets?

To access the macro recorder, click on the Tools menu, hover over Script editor, and select Open.

Q: How do I record a macro in Google Sheets?

To record a macro, follow the steps outlined in the previous section, including accessing the macro recorder, creating a new macro, recording the macro, and saving the macro.

Q: How do I edit a macro in Google Sheets?

To edit a macro, open the script editor, click on the Macro menu, hover over Edit, and select Edit Macro.

Q: How do I run a macro in Google Sheets?

To run a macro, open the script editor, click on the Macro menu, hover over Run, and select Run Macro.

Leave a Comment